Biography
Madhav Vaze (1939-2025) was an Indian theater artist, director, and actor IMDb who profoundly shaped Marathi theater. He began his career as a child actor in the acclaimed film Shyamchi Aai (1953), which won the President's Award. He served as an English lecturer at Nowrosjee Wadia College in Pune Wikipedia, retiring as a professor. Vaze founded the experimental theater group Jagar in the 1980s and directed numerous productions, including a Marathi adaptation of Hamlet in 2013. He appeared in films like 3 Idiots (2009) and Dear Zindagi , with director Aamir Khan expressing admiration for his work. Vaze passed away in Pune on May 7, 2025, at age 85
